A Professional Certificate in Disaster Risk Reduction Financial Evaluation equips professionals with the crucial skills to assess and manage the financial implications of disasters. This specialized program focuses on developing practical expertise in risk financing, insurance, and economic recovery strategies post-disaster.
Learning outcomes include mastering methods for financial risk assessment, understanding disaster insurance mechanisms and their applications, and developing effective post-disaster financial recovery plans. Participants will gain proficiency in utilizing financial modeling techniques for disaster scenarios and learn to incorporate climate change considerations into their financial evaluations. This is particularly vital given the increasing frequency and severity of extreme weather events.
The program duration varies, typically ranging from a few months to a year, depending on the intensity and specific modules included. The curriculum is designed to be flexible, accommodating the needs of working professionals seeking upskilling or career advancement within the field of disaster management.
